91号工程师李海艳2007年11月13日ufo报表按自定义关键字取数为什么取不到用户需求:861版本,所有科目都设置了部门核算,在部门费用表中需要按部门来取数。只想设一张部门费用表,设置自定义关键字“部门”,然后通过录入关键字,取到各部门的数据。如,有10个部门,那么就生成10张报表。但是用户自己设置了公式后,然后录入关键字,并没有取到关键字中选择的这个部门的数据,而是取到了所有部门的合计数。用户设置的公式是,QM(“550201”,月,,,,“”,,,“y”,,),在公式中没有指定具体部门,然后在关键字中录入要取数的部门,但是取到的数据是所有部门的合计数。在ufo中关于按照自定义关键字取数的设置,有一个操作技巧,需要按照下面的步骤设置就可以取到正确的数据。下面详细介绍一下,以后有其他用户问到此类问题,可直接按照此操作步骤设置。按自定义关键字取数设置设置自定义关键字,如下图设置公式公式设置如下,此步骤很重要看到此步,可能你会觉得在公式中指定部门了,那么关键字还有什么作用,别急,往下看!修改公式将101部门编码改成“部门”两个字录入关键字录入关键字,该自定义关键字录入部门名称或者部门编码都可以报表计算查询一下部门明细账查询部门明细账,看市场管理部11月份的发生额是不是2000?如图查询部门明细账取到的数据完全正确!因此即使有10个部门,那么只需要设置一个报表格式,然后通过关键字就可以取到各部门的数据了,而不必设置10张报表且设置10遍公式,省去了很多麻烦,很方便。